Majlisi Milli (Tajikistan’s upper house of parliament) Chairman Rustam Emomali, who is also Mayor of Dushanbe, yesterday received Russian Ambassador to Tajikistan Igor Lyakin-Frolov at his request.

Khovar news agency says Rustam Emomali appreciated Russian ambassador’s efforts to promote further expansion of inter-parliamentary cooperation between Tajikistan and the Russia Federation  

Majlisi Milli speaker reportedly expressed readiness of the Tajik side to outline priorities of the bilateral cooperation with Russia, which is an important strategic partner of Tajikistan.  

In the course of the talks, the parties also exchanged views on a role of parliamentary diplomacy as a key element of the interstate cooperation at the present stage. 

In this connection, they emphasized the importance of collaboration in the framework of multilateral agreements, first of all, CIS Inter-Parliamentary Assembly and the Collective Security treaty Organization (CSTO) Parliamentary Assembly and their contribution to development of legal environment. 

Rustam Emomali reportedly noted that expansion of cooperation within the framework of the CSTO Parliamentary is one priorities of Tajikistan’s rotating chairmanship in the CSTO.
